1.5. Frazer Client: Expanding Your Software’s Reach
Frazer Client is an extension that allows you to share a single Frazer database across multiple computers on a shared network. This means that all workstations can access the same information, ensuring consistency and collaboration.
Frazer Client offers a streamlined interface for easy access to your Frazer system from multiple workstations, ensuring efficient dealership management.
1.6. Advantages of Using Frazer Client
- Centralized Data: All data is stored in a single database, accessible from any connected computer.
- Real-Time Updates: Changes made on one workstation are immediately visible on others.
- Enhanced Collaboration: Multiple users can work on the same data simultaneously.
- Simplified Management: Updates and backups are managed from the main Frazer computer.
2. System Requirements for Frazer Client
2.1. Minimum Hardware Requirements
To ensure optimal performance of Frazer Client, your computers should meet the following minimum hardware requirements:
- Processor: Intel Core i3 or equivalent
- RAM: 4GB
- Storage: 10GB of free disk space
- Network Interface: 100 Mbps (1 Gbps recommended)
2.2. Operating System Requirements
Frazer Client is compatible with the following operating systems:
- Windows 10
- Windows 11
2.3. Network Requirements
A stable and high-speed network is crucial for Frazer Client to function correctly. Here are the network requirements:
- Network Speed: Minimum 100 Mbps, recommended 1 Gbps
- Connection Type: Hardwired Ethernet connections are preferred over wireless connections.
- Router: Use a single router whenever possible to avoid network conflicts.
- Subnet: All shared computers should be in the same subnet.
- Workgroup: All computers should be in the same Windows workgroup.
2.4. Software Requirements
In addition to the operating system, ensure the following software requirements are met:
- Windows Updates: Keep Windows updated on all machines.
- Antivirus Program: Protect all computers with an updated antivirus program. Uninstall any expired antivirus programs.

3. Step-by-Step Guide to Downloading and Installing Frazer Client
3.1. Preparing Your Main Computer
Before installing Frazer Client on secondary computers, ensure your main computer (where the Frazer database is stored) is properly configured:
- Power On: The main computer must be powered on.
- Network Connection: Ensure it is connected to the same network as the workstations.
- Shared Folder: The Frazer system folder (typically “Frazer30” on the C: drive) must be shared on the network.
3.2. Sharing the Frazer Folder
To share the Frazer folder on your main computer:
- Locate the Frazer Folder: Find the “Frazer30” folder on your C: drive.
- Right-Click: Right-click on the folder and select “Properties”.
- Sharing Tab: Go to the “Sharing” tab.
- Advanced Sharing: Click on “Advanced Sharing”.
- Share this folder: Check the box next to “Share this folder”.
- Permissions: Click on “Permissions” and ensure that “Everyone” has “Read” permissions. For write access, grant “Change” permissions.
- Apply and OK: Click “Apply” and then “OK” on all windows.

3.5. Configuring Frazer Client
After installation, you need to configure Frazer Client to connect to your main Frazer system:
- Open Frazer Client: Frazer Client should open automatically after installation. If not, find it in the Start menu and open it.
- Enter the Network Path: Enter the path to your Frazer system on the main computer. The default path is \pc-nameFrazer30, where “pc-name” is the name of your main computer.
- Browse for the Path: Alternatively, click the “Browse” button to browse for the network path.
- Verify Server Path: Click the “Verify Server Path” button. If the path is correct and the Frazer folder is shared properly, your dealership information will populate in the Company and Customer ID fields.
- Click OK: Click “OK” to save the settings. A shortcut button will be added to Frazer Client.
3.6. Accessing Frazer Through Frazer Client
- Click the Shortcut Button: Click the shortcut button in Frazer Client to access your Frazer system.
- First Run: The first time you run Frazer Client, it will compare files on the main computer and your workstation, transferring any necessary files.
- Subsequent Runs: After the first run, clicking the Frazer Client shortcut on your desktop will bypass Frazer Client and launch Frazer directly.
4. Advanced Frazer Client Setup
4.1. Setting Up Multiple Frazer Systems
If you need to access multiple Frazer systems from one workstation, you can set up multiple links in Frazer Client:
- Open Frazer Client: If Frazer Client automatically launches a Frazer system, hold down the CTRL key while opening Frazer Client to bypass this.
- File Menu: Click the “File” menu, then choose “Add Link to Frazer Server”.
- Add Additional Systems: Follow the steps in Section 3.5 to add any additional Frazer systems.
- Multiple Buttons: This will add a button on Frazer Client for each system you add. Adding multiple buttons will disable the auto-launch feature.
The “Add Link to Frazer Server” option allows you to connect to multiple Frazer systems, streamlining access from a single workstation.
4.2. Updating Frazer Client
Frazer Client automatically checks for updates and applies them when you open the program. If this process fails, you can manually update Frazer Client:
- Open Frazer Client
- Tools Menu: Click on the “Tools” menu.
- Update Client: Click on “Update Client”.
- Follow the Prompts: Follow any on-screen prompts to complete the update.
Keep your Frazer Client up-to-date by using the “Update Client” option in the Tools menu, ensuring you have the latest features and security enhancements.
4.3. Adding a Local Frazer Install
In some cases, you may want to use Frazer Client to access a local Frazer install. This is useful if you have multiple Frazer systems and want to use Frazer Client exclusively on all computers:
- File Menu: Open Frazer Client, click the “File” menu, and select “Add Link to Frazer Server”.
- Local Install Path: Instead of adding a network path, add the local install path for Frazer (typically C:Frazer30).
- Functionality: When adding a local Frazer system, there will be no change in functionality from a normal Frazer install.

5. Troubleshooting Common Frazer Client Issues
5.1. Connection Problems
If Frazer Client cannot connect to the main Frazer system, try the following:
- Verify Network Path: Double-check the network path in Frazer Client. Ensure it is correct and that the main computer is accessible on the network.
- Check Network Connection: Ensure the secondary computer has a stable network connection.
- Firewall Settings: Check your firewall settings to ensure that Frazer Client is allowed to communicate over the network.
- Main Computer Status: Verify that the main computer is powered on and that the Frazer folder is properly shared.
5.2. Performance Issues
If Frazer Client is running slowly, consider the following:
- Hardware Requirements: Ensure your computers meet the minimum hardware requirements.
- Network Speed: Check your network speed. A slow network can cause performance issues.
- Background Processes: Close any unnecessary background processes that may be consuming system resources.
- Software Conflicts: Check for software conflicts. Sometimes, other programs can interfere with Frazer Client.
5.3. Update Errors
If you encounter errors while updating Frazer Client:
- Internet Connection: Ensure you have a stable internet connection.
- Firewall Settings: Check your firewall settings to ensure that Frazer Client is allowed to access the internet.
- Manual Update: Try manually updating Frazer Client as described in Section 4.2.
5.4. Data Synchronization Issues
If you notice discrepancies in data between different workstations:
- Network Stability: Ensure that your network is stable and that there are no frequent interruptions.
- Check Permissions: Verify that all users have the necessary permissions to access and modify the data.
- Restart Frazer Client: Try restarting Frazer Client on all workstations.
